Output e3bbf3a4db7c0aeffdaaabb86e92db08b08e90f20ba12f36cd99e9fb0018dbc6:0

value
56955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 865510d94c7ecb60ef8ea875c0546f62018c61b2 OP_EQUAL
address
3DwJNj2v2acqvZ5Da7vewmPpARPFa3gHwe
transaction
e3bbf3a4db7c0aeffdaaabb86e92db08b08e90f20ba12f36cd99e9fb0018dbc6
confirmations
113922
spent
true